Rules:
Only one artwork per person to be submitted.

The artwork should be a maximum size of A3.

The competition is open to young people aged up to age 18, who live, study or play in Streatham.

Certificates of Commendation and Participation will be awarded.

Guidelines for artwork submissions

To submit your artwork for Streatfest please supply a high resolution image so we can promote it both online. Your image needs to be 300 DPI and the longest edge should be at least 1,800 pixels.
